Output 21e301b3034bc42c9b19f195e506313ed6b3c4f63e8d08ad74e2d15412b19b08:0

value
449765969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98550d299d3b2402346b6fa2f0fcba538f14a31a OP_EQUAL
address
3FaUXBGyCRdvbu5VtXog83peqhk3j7A6kk
transaction
21e301b3034bc42c9b19f195e506313ed6b3c4f63e8d08ad74e2d15412b19b08
spent
true